13 avril 2011MediaSPIP is based on a system of themes and templates. Templates define the placement of information on the page, and can be adapted to a wide range of uses. Themes define the overall graphic appearance of the site.
Anyone can submit a new graphic theme or template and make it available to the MediaSPIP community. -

Déploiements possibles
31 janvier 2010, parDeux types de déploiements sont envisageable dépendant de deux aspects : La méthode d’installation envisagée (en standalone ou en ferme) ; Le nombre d’encodages journaliers et la fréquentation envisagés ;
L’encodage de vidéos est un processus lourd consommant énormément de ressources système (CPU et RAM), il est nécessaire de prendre tout cela en considération. Ce système n’est donc possible que sur un ou plusieurs serveurs dédiés.

Encoding of two full hd streams in Linux + GPU with Intel HD4000 / VA API / FFMPEG / OpenGL
30 juin 2016, par qknighti want to encode/stream two full hd streams in realtime from my laptop to a remote location using linux/xorg on the host.
VA API
for this i’ve been playing with the VA API but the performance is pretty bad with 5.59 fps (see paste below).
FFMPEG
using ffmpeg with CPU encoding i get about 200 fps but then all cores of my Intel(R) Core(TM) i7-3520M CPU @ 2.90GHz are busy and the fan turns on.
future plans
i want GPU support in encoding and later integrate this into a program which streams a virtual xorg ’screen’, see https://lastlog.de/wiki/index.php/Raspberry_PI_virtual_screen for more details on my plans.
maybe h264 isn’t even what i want ? so if someone advices towards a different implementation, i’d welcome that.
besides VA API there seems to be QuickSync but i didn’t experiment with that yet as it is not packaged on NixOS just yet.
note : i need a library to have a smooth integration into the code.
